1 load life jackets on tramp
2 Attach rudders
3 secure rudders in up position
4 Insert drain plugs
5 unhook wires
6 unhook lines
7 attach tiller
8 loosen shroud
9 unhook mast
10 place jib blocks fore of mast bearing
11 ensure that jib sheet is aft of mast bearing
12 walk mast back ****CHECK FOR OVERHEAD WIRES****
13 pin hinge ****CHECK FOR OVERHEAD WIRES AGAIN****
14 raise mast
15 attach forestay
16 tighten shroud
17 raise jib
18 drop boom in mast
19 attach main sheet to boom=20
20 attach main sheet to traveler
21 feed end of main sheet through traveler
22 feed end of main sheet through fair lead and tie figure 8 knot
23 hoist main if conditions permit
24 unpin mast
25 unhook straps
26 unhook trailer lights
27 back boat into water
28 unhook winch
29 secure boat to mooring or dock
29a Remove tow vehicle and trailer from ramp
30 drop rudders
31 hoist main if not already done
32 sail away=85
